Perched above the Pacific on the rugged Sonoma Coast, Hirsch Vineyards is a benchmark estate for California Pinot Noir. Founded by David Hirsch in the early 1980s, the vineyard sits within the Fort Ross–Seaview appellation near the ocean, where elevations up to 1,500 feet and cooling ocean breezes help shape wines that could easily be mistaken for those across the pond.
The Reserve Estate Pinot Noir represents the pinnacle of the property. First produced in 2009, it’s a selection of the finest barrels from the estate’s oldest blocks, offering the most complete expression of this singular coastal site.
The 2020 Reserve shows dark fruit, formidable tannins, and impressive concentration—a wine of depth and structure reminiscent of the 2015s.
